Three strikes and you’re out!

Posted by paulstallard on August 2, 2008

Sally Whittle has been having fun as a PR again this week and has encountered the joy of a difficult client.  So far it would appear that Sally quite likes working in PR apart from dealing with journalists and clients. Not the first person to say that I’m sure.

With regards to dealing with a difficult client I have always taken the three strikes and you’re out approach. As a PR consultant you are being paid to consult, by a client who is employing your expertise and knowledge.

Strike one – advise a client how to approach a situation, strike two – explain why it should be done this way and strike three – tell them a second time if needs be. If at this point the client still disagrees I will do what they ask in the knowledge that as a PR consultant I have advised them how to generate the best result from the given situation.

More often than not a client backs down after strike two. Alternatively you just need to massage their ego a bit and let them think what you suggest was actually their idea.
